Finding ice in different shapes and exploring how we can melt it.

Today we found some ice that had frozen in different shaped buckets in our outdoor area. We thought it was amazing that the ice had frozen into a square and a circle. The children filled different pots with water and worked out what shape it would freeze in by looking at the bottom, we hope it gets very cold tonight so it is frozen in the morning!
We put some of the ice inside in a tray and left some outside, the children wanted to see which ice would take longer to melt, most of us thought it would be the ice inside because it was warmer!
After lunch, the ice we had left outside had not melted at all! Some of the children tried pouring water on the ice to melt it, when this didn't work they decided they needed to make it warm. They found a tea towel and wrapped it around the ice to make a blanket.
We are looking forward to seeing which ice has melted in the morning!
